Question
Answer
Which 1922 film was an unauthorised and unofficial adaptation of the novel Dracula?
Nosferatu
Which mythical creature from Japan has been depicted as a large bird and as a humanoid figure with a long nose?
Tengu
Which type of winged dragon is bipedal?
Wyvern
The word "zombi" comes from which country?
Haiti
Where is the custom of making jack-o'-lanterns at Halloween thought to have originated?
Ireland
Which author wrote the novels "The Stand", "'Salem's Lot" and "Dreamcatcher"?
Stephen King
Yacumama is a giant mythical serpent said to live in which forest?
Amazon Rainforest
The celebrations for which Gaelic festival begin on the 31st October?
Samhain
The Whowie and yowie are legendary creatures from the folklore of which country?
Australia
Who directed Halloween, The Thing and They Live?
John Carpenter
Who wrote the Strange Case of Dr Jekyll and Mr Hyde?
Robert Louis Stevenson
The word "ghoul" is based on a word from which language?
Arabic
Which undead creatures from Norse mythology often guard the treasure they were buried with?
Draugr
Which TV show featured creatures such as the Flukeman and Eugene Victor Tooms?
The X-Files
Which creatures originating in the mythologies of south Asia are half human, half snake?
Nāga
In which country does Victor Frankenstein live when he creates the monster, in Mary Shelley's novel?
Germany
Which Halloween tradition, similar to trick-or-treating and dating back to the 16th century, involves people dressing up, going house to house and putting on a small performance in exchange for treats?
Guising
Which two films from 1960, one made in the UK and the other in the US, are often considered to be early slasher films (name either)?
Peeping Tom | Psycho
The Hecatoncheires, from Greek mythology, were three giants. They each had fifty heads, as well as one hundred of which body part?
Arms
Which American writer and poet, whose works have influenced various horror writers, died at the age of 40 on 7th October 1849 under mysterious circumstances?
Edgar Allan Poe
What name is given to the group of evil extra-dimensional beings in the Hellraiser franchise?
Cenobites
Which major holiday is celebrated on the 31st October in Mexico?
Day of the Dead
Which type of ghost typically causes physical disturbances, such as moving objects or making loud noises?
Poltergeist
Gashadokuro are spirits in Japanese folklore that resemble giant versions of what?
Skeletons
Who wrote the horror story The Signal-Man in the 1860s?
Charles Dickens
Where was the heaviest pumpkin ever measured grown?
Italy
Which mythical creature from Irish folklore is a type of headless horseman?
Dullahan
Which horror character wears a glove with razors attached to it?
Freddy Krueger
Which legendary creature from the folklore of the First Nations is characterised by insatiable hunger and cannibalism?
Wendigo
Who is the author of the Goosebumps novels?
R. L. Stine
What alternative name for Halloween doesn't contain the word "hallow"?
All Saints' Eve
What is the name of the mummy in the 1932 and 1999 versions of The Mummy?
Imhotep
What name is given to the shadowy spirit of a dead person living in the underworld, in Greek and Roman mythology?
Shade
Jack-o'-lantern is one of the many names given to what phenomenon?
Will-o'-the-wisp
The novella At the Mountains of Madness is set in which part of the world?
Antarctica
What is the name of the giant terrestrial beast created at the beginning of creation in the Hebrew and Christian bibles?
Behemoth
Which artist designed the Xenomorph from the Alien franchise?
H.R. Giger
Which monstrous son of Gaia and Tartarus in Greek mythology attempted to overthrow Zeus?
Typhon
Who is said to appear in a mirror if you say their name repeatedly?
Bloody Mary
Which novel, in addition to the subsequent 2018 TV series, is a fictionalised account of a lost 1840s expedition to locate the Northwest Passage?
The Terror
